Solomon Corporation began fiscal Year 2 with the following balances in its Inventory accounts. $ 55,690 Raw Materials Kork in Process Finished Goods 82,290 26,500 During the accounting period, Solomon purchased $239,500 of raw materials and issued $249,100 of materials to the production department. Direct labor costs for the period amounted to $323,200, and manufacturing overhead of $47,300 was applied to Work in Process Inventory. Assume that there was no over- or underapplied overhead. Goods costing $610,200 to produce were completed and transferred to Finished Goods Inventory. Goods costing $602,000 were sold for $800,400 during the period. Selling and administrative expenses amounted to $70,400. Required a. Determine the ending balance of each of the three inventory accounts that would appear on the year-end balance sheet. b1. Prepare a schedule of cost of goods manufactured and sold. b2. Prepare an income statement. Complete this question by entering your answers in the tabs below.
